A pathology of the sperm centriole responsible for defective sperm aster formation, syngamy and cleavage
29 Aug 2002
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: In the present report we analyse the structural and functional features of sperm from a patient with severe asthenoteratozoospermia and failure of cleavage after ICSI. METHODS: Sperm were studied by phase contrast and transmission electron microscopy and microinjected into bovine oocytes to examine aster formation using antibodies against acetylated alpha- and beta-tubulins.
